French fried potato|French|French fries|French fry
n. A narrow strip of potato fried in deep fat.
Usually used in the plural.
Sue ordered a hamburger and french fries.
get one's brains fried|brains|fried|fry|get
v. phr.,
slang,
also used colloquially 1. To sit in the sun and sunbathe for an excessive length of time.
Newcomers to Hawaii should be warned not to sit in the sun too long they'll get their brains fried. 2. To get high on drugs.
He can't make a coherent sentence anymore he's got his brains fried.Kentucky fried
